Clindamycin ointment and creams inhibit bacterial protein synthesis by binding to the 50S ribosomal subunit, preventing bacterial growth. They effectively treat acne, skin infections, and abscesses. Benefits include targeted topical therapy, rapid relief of skin symptoms, minimal systemic absorption, and a favorable safety profile when used as directed.
Clindamycin ointment and creams are approved in the EU and US for treating acne and bacterial skin infections. In the EU, brands like Clindacne are regulated by EMA, supported by dossiers demonstrating safety, efficacy, and manufacturing standards. In the US, FDA approval is based on extensive clinical data; generic formulations are available. Both regions require detailed dossiers, including clinical trial results, manufacturing practices, and pharmacovigilance plans for approval and ongoing safety monitoring.
